Blue Ridge Unified School District No. 32

FLSA-Non-Exempt hourly position

TITLE: Transition Specialist

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• High School diploma or High School education preferred. Teacher certification is ideal.
  • Up to one year experience working with students preferred.
  • Possess a strong interest in helping students succeed.
  • Some experience with computers required.
  • Ability to develop and maintain positive relationships with students and co-workers.

REPORTS TO: Principal

JOB GOAL: To assist students in achieving success in completing computer-directed courses so that they may complete their High School course work.

PERFORMANCE RESPONSIBILITIES:

  • Assists students with their lessons proving one-on-one consultation.
  • Checks to assure that all computers are functioning properly. May do some minor adjustments or repairs.
  • Is available to participate in scheduled night classes.
  • Assists teacher in evaluation and selection of computer programs appropriate to the classes.
  • Assures that the classroom is kept clean and orderly.
  • Performs other related duties as required.

TERMS OF EMPLOYMENT: Ten months. Salary established by the Governing Board. Employee benefits in accordance with district policies.
